Q:   If two or more BPharm candidates at Lucknow University have the same entrance exam score, how is the seat allocated?
A: 

In the scenario, if two or more aspirants for the BPharm course at LU secure the same marks/ranks in the entrance examination, the university follows some rules for allocating the seat to deserving candidates, rules are:

  • The candidate, who has secured a higher percentage of marks in Class 12 or equivalent examination will be given preference.
  • If the marks secured in Class 12 or equivalent examination are the same in such cases first preference will be given to the candidate who has secured a higher percentage of marks at Class 10 or equivalent examination.
  • If the marks obtained in the Class 10 or equivalent examination are also the same, then in that case the older candidate will be given priority.

Q:   What is the application process for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University conducts an online application process for all its UG, PG and PhD programmes. Interested candidates can visit the official website of the University and apply online by paying an application fee of INR 800. Given below is the step-wise application process of Lucknow University:

  • 1: Visit the official website of the University and click on the 'Apply now' tab to create an account.
  • 2: Applicants will receive their login details on their Mobile Number and Email ID provided at the time of registration.
  • 3: Fill out the application process with all your personal and educational details.
  • 4: Upload your photo and scanned signature.
  • 5: Preview all the entries made at this point. If there is some error you can edit it or start the entire process again.
  • 6: Pay the application fee of INR 800 to complete the process.
  • 7: Take a printout of the complete application form and fee receipt for further references.

Q:   Does Lucknow University offer scholarships?
A: 

Yes, Lucknow University offers scholarships to meritorious students. It offers two scholarships to students under Student Welfare Fund namely Chhatra Kalyan Scholarship and Karmyogi Scheme. The scholarships are provided to students needing financial support. The below-mentioned is the eligibility criteria for the scholarships scheme:

  • Students must not be involved in any unlawful activities.
  • Students must have a minimum of 75% attendance in the previous academic year/ semester
  • Passed the previous semester with no back paper
  • The total income of the student's parents must not exceed INR 3 Lacs per annum.
  • Has passed the previous exam with a minimum of 60% aggregate
  • The student must be enrolled in the self-finance courses or regular courses of the university

Merits and demerits of taking admission in the University of Lucknow.
Placements: Placement-wise, Lucknow University is not so good if we compare it with other universities. Around 20 to 30 percent of students are only placed. Average salary companies offer is between 3 LPA and 4 LPA. Meanwhile, some students also get offers of 10 to 11 LPA, but in the end, it depends on the candidate's skills and knowledge. If you are coming here for a good placement, then you will face disappointment at the time of placement. Internships are not offered by the university, students have to find them on their own.
Infrastructure: Departments are renovated and look good. Classes are air-conditioned. Wi-Fi is also available, but sometimes it doesn't work properly. A huge library is also available on the campus. A sports ground and a gym are also present there. The campus has so many canteens, so you don't need to worry about food. Security guards and CCTV cameras are installed on every corner of the campus.
Faculty: In my department, faculty members are very helpful and approachable. They help their students whenever it is required. If you are doing research on any topic, then you can take their help and they will definitely help you. Exams are conducted twice a year on a semester basis. The course curriculum is also good, but it needs a little bit of improvement, like practical skills that one needs during the job. The whole syllabus is theory-based, so it needs to add some practical skills also.
Other: The campus is very good, and the best thing is that it is a ragging-free campus. A very large parking lot is available for the vehicles. Transportation is also very accessible. There is so much greenery all around the college campus.

Q:   How many seats are available in BBA at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University offers a three-year full-time BBA programme via the Institute of Management Sciences, LU. The University offers a BBA course covering three specialisations, including International Business, Management Sciences and Tourism. The total seat intake for the Lucknow University BBA course is 360. Given below is the specialisation-wise seat intake for Lucknow University BBA course: 

Lucknow University BBA Specialisations 

Seat Intake 

BBA (Regular)*

180

International Business

60

Management Sciences

60

Tourism

60

Q:   How many colleges are under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University has more than 220 colleges affiliated with it, located across Uttar Pradesh. Some of the top colleges include Kalicharan Degree College, Akbari Begum Law College, Arjunganj Vidya Mandir, Lucknow Christian College, Mumtaz PG College, A P Sen Memorial Girls Degree College and Krishna Devi Girls Degree College, and others. The university has 15+ institutes or centres and 30+ departments. The University of Lucknow is approved by UGC, AICTE, ACU, AIU, and DEC.
